What congressional implied powers exist?

The power used by congressmen that is not explicitly defined in Section 8 of Article I of the US Constitution is known as implied power. The "Elastic Clause" of the constitution, which gives authority to pass appropriate and necessary laws for the execution of its listed power, is where the implied power originates.

They stand in stark contrast to the expressed power that the constitution describes in great detail. Congress's implied authority includes setting a set of national standards for public education. Political authority granted to the United States government that isn't expressly defined in the Constitution is known as implied power. Due to precedents established by other authorities, it is assumed that these will be granted.

Discuss the strategic choices and constraints Roosevelt and Truman confronted in making the decisions that shaped the course of the war against Germany and Japan

Answers

Answer: During World War II, both President Franklin D. Roosevelt and his successor, President Harry S. Truman, were faced with difficult strategic choices and constraints that shaped the course of the war against Germany and Japan. These decisions were made under intense pressure and had significant implications for the outcome of the war.

One of the main strategic choices Roosevelt faced was whether to focus on the European or Pacific theater. Initially, he chose to prioritize the European front, believing that defeating Germany would be the key to ending the war. However, he also recognized the importance of maintaining a strong presence in the Pacific, particularly after Japan's surprise attack on Pearl Harbor.

In order to confront these challenges, Roosevelt pursued a strategy of "Germany first" while simultaneously supporting the war effort in the Pacific. This strategy allowed for the mobilization of resources on both fronts and the eventual defeat of both Germany and Japan.

Truman, who took over after Roosevelt's death in 1945, was faced with the difficult decision of whether to use atomic weapons against Japan. While some argued that an invasion of Japan would be necessary to achieve victory, Truman ultimately chose to drop atomic bombs on Hiroshima and Nagasaki, hoping to force Japan to surrender and avoid a costly invasion.

Truman's decision was not without constraints, however. He had to balance the need to end the war quickly with the potential ethical and moral implications of using such destructive weapons. Ultimately, he chose to prioritize the war effort and bring the conflict to a swift conclusion.

Overall, the strategic choices and constraints faced by Roosevelt and Truman during World War II were immense. They had to balance the needs of multiple fronts, confront new technological advancements, and consider the potential consequences of their decisions. However, through careful planning and decisive action, they were able to lead the United States to victory against Germany and Japan.

In the 1990s, Corcoran prison guards in California were accused of setting up gladiator-type fights between inmates and encouraging or allowing prisoner rapes. True or Falase

Answers

It’s true that Corcoran prison guards in California were accused of setting up gladiator-type fights between inmates and encouraging or allowing prisoner rapes in the 1990s.

Corcoran (COR) is a men's prison located in the town of Corcoran, in Kings County, California.  It was opened in 1988.

COR is the "most problematic of the state's 32 prisons" to quote Mark Arax's article in the Los Angeles Times in August 1996.  It was further explained in the article that 7 inmates died and 50 others were seriously injured in this prison in just 8 years since COR was opened.  It stated also that "officers and their overseers conducted inmate fights" during "gladiator days".

Previously in 1993, there was a case against detainee Eddie Dillard by another detainee Wayne Jerome Robertson. According to Robertson in his testimony at the trial in 1999, it was the prison guards who arranged his attack.

FBI launched an investigation after the CBS Evening News broadcast "video footage of an inmate shot dead by guard" on COR in 1994. An investigation was conducted into alleged inmate misconduct by guards.

From the information above, the accusation of setting up gladiator-type fights between inmates and encouraging prisoner rapes in the 1990s is true.

When practicing the historical thinking skill of periodization, historians:

Answers

Answer:

Explanation:

When practicing the historical thinking skill of periodization, historians divide history into distinct periods based on significant events, developments, and changes that occurred during those times. This approach helps historians to better understand and analyze historical phenomena by breaking them down into manageable chunks.

Periodization is a crucial tool for historians because it allows them to identify patterns and trends over time, compare different societies and cultures, and trace the causes and effects of historical events. By dividing history into periods, historians can also more easily identify turning points or moments of significant change that have shaped the course of human history.

There are many different ways to periodize history, depending on the specific context and focus of the analysis. Some common approaches include dividing history into political eras (e.g., ancient, medieval, modern), cultural periods (e.g., Renaissance, Enlightenment), economic phases (e.g., agrarian, industrial), or technological revolutions (e.g., Bronze Age, Information Age).

However, it is important to note that periodization is not a neutral or objective process. The way in which historians choose to divide history reflects their own biases, values, and perspectives. For example, a historian who focuses on political history may periodize history differently than one who emphasizes social or cultural history.

In conclusion, periodization is a fundamental tool for historians that allows them to analyze historical phenomena by breaking them down into manageable chunks based on significant events, developments, and changes. However, it is important to be aware of the subjective nature of periodization and to consider multiple perspectives when analyzing historical periods.

Describe the conflict and tension between states’ rights and strong federal government that has existed from the 1700s through the Civil War era. What were the major aims of each side of this debate, who were the leaders of these movements? Finally, describe how the fight over states’ rights versus federalism occurred, using specific examples to make your argument.

Answers

The conflict and tension between states’ rights and strong federal government that existed from the 1700s through the Civil War era is referred to as the States' rights debate. The idea of states' rights dates back to the drafting of the U.S. Constitution, with the Anti-Federalists and Federalists disagreeing on the amount of power each government would hold.

The Anti-Federalists were in favor of states' rights, which would give the states greater control over their affairs, while the Federalists were in favor of a strong central government.The primary purpose of the states' rights movement was to restrict the powers of the federal government while granting more authority to the state governments.

States' rights proponents were motivated by a belief that state governments should have the freedom to make choices about their economy and society without federal intervention, especially when it came to issues like tariffs and slavery.

The fight over states’ rights versus federalism occurred in the 19th century when several issues, including tariffs, slavery, and internal improvements, caused sectional divisions in the United States. One of the most significant issues in the States' rights debate was slavery.

States in the South were in favor of slavery and wanted the federal government to allow them to continue the practice. On the other hand, northern states wanted to abolish slavery.In addition to slavery, the Nullification Crisis, which occurred during the presidency of Andrew Jackson, highlighted the conflict between states' rights and federalism.

The crisis was triggered by the Tariff of Abominations, which taxed imported goods at a much higher rate than domestic goods. South Carolina declared the tariff null and void, and threatened to secede from the Union if the federal government enforced it.

The crisis was resolved when Jackson passed the Force Bill, which allowed him to use military force to collect taxes. This was a significant blow to the States' rights movement because it showed that the federal government was willing to use force to maintain its authority.

Other examples of the States' rights debate include the Missouri Compromise, which dealt with the issue of slavery in the territories, and the Dred Scott decision, which declared that slaves were not citizens of the United States.

Leaders of the States' rights movement included figures like John C. Calhoun and Robert Barnwell Rhett, while leaders of the Federalist movement included George Washington, Alexander Hamilton, and John Adams.
